Downieville is a census-designated place in and the county seat of Sierra County, California, United States [2] Downieville is on the North Fork of the Yuba River, at an elevation of 2,966 feet (904 m) [2] The 2020 United States census reported Downieville's population was 290

Downieville, the county seat of Sierra County, is located on Highway 49 at the fork of the North Yuba and Downie rivers Gold was discovered here in the summer of 1849 By May 1850, Downieville had 15 hotels and gambling houses, 4 bakeries, 4 butcher shops, and 5,000 men wintered in Downieville that year

Downieville is a picturesque small town located on Highway 49 where the North Yuba and Downie rivers converge Named after the miner William Downie who is credited with settling the town after discovering gold here in late 1849, Downieville quickly became one of California's most important Gold Rush towns
